agentops-audit is a skill for Claude Code from ivegamsft/basecoat. It costs 63 tokens per session (611 once invoked), scanned A, original, MIT.

A review and improvement process for agent and skill specifications. It scores their clarity, safety, tool use, ambiguity handling, cost, and readiness for evaluation, then suggests revisions.

In plain words
What is it for?
Use it to audit agent or skill definitions, find instruction and policy gaps, assess model and tool fit, and produce revised specifications.
Why use it?
Agent instructions can be unclear, unsafe, or difficult to route correctly. This process identifies those weaknesses and turns them into concrete fixes and routing guidance.

Agent Operations Audit Skill

Audit agent or skill specifications and produce an actionable scorecard, risk list, and revised spec.

USE FOR

  • Scoring existing specs using a 0-5 rubric
  • Finding ambiguity, safety gaps, and tool-policy issues
  • Recommending concrete, prioritized fixes
  • Producing a revised spec with measurable success criteria
  • Generating routing rationale and estimated turn profile
  • Auditing model IDs and reasoning-effort compatibility against the generated capability catalog
  • Supporting audit and create_and_audit flows in agent-designer

DO NOT USE FOR

  • Writing product application code
  • Infrastructure deployment and operations
  • General-purpose code review outside agent/skill definitions

Required Scoring Dimensions (0-5)

  • clarity
  • safety_compliance
  • tool_correctness
  • ambiguity_handling
  • cost_latency_fit
  • eval_readiness

Audit Deliverables

  • scorecard
  • risks
  • concrete_fixes
  • revised_spec

Output Contract

Always include:

  1. Task-shaping classification (execution_mode, estimated_turns, tool_profile, uncertainty)
  2. Routing profile:
    • recommended_class: Fast | Balanced | Deep | Tool-Strict
    • rationale
    • estimated_turns: 1 | 2-3 | 4+
    • risk_mitigations
  3. Artifacts:
    • audit_report
    • agent_spec when a revised or regenerated spec is produced

Guardrails

  • Do not assume model family names are portable across providers.
  • Prefer measurable success criteria over subjective language.
  • Escalate when constraints conflict (for example: fast + deep reasoning + lowest cost).
  • Read docs/reference/model-capabilities.json before recommending a model.
  • Treat reasoning_depth as task metadata; do not emit reasoning_effort unless the selected model advertises configurable reasoning.
  • Report unknown model IDs and fixed-effort models separately. Effective organization and user entitlement remains a runtime check.
